A 1.2-mi. (1.9 km) stretch of the hurricane-damaged St.
Charles Avenue streetcar line from Canal Street to Lee Circle was returned
to limited service on Dec. 19. However, only two cars are being used and
they operate only between 9 a.m. and 6 p.m. on headways of 13 to 26 min.
Hurricane Katrina virtually destroyed the overhead traction power system
along the historic 100-block route. The system is being rebuilt under a
contract signed before Katrina. Regional Transit Authority officials hope
to open another segment from Lee Circle to Napoleon Avenue by mid-2007 and
to the end of the line at South Carrollton and South Claiborne during the
first half of 2008.
